Description
The SP333 is a high-performance signal splitter that converts one millivolt or thermocouple input into two isolated proportional control signals. A variety of current and voltage output ranges are supported. Power connects on a terminal block, a rail bus, or both for redundancy.
High-voltage isolation separates the input from power and each output circuit. The isolation protects from surges, reduces noise, and eliminates ground loop errors.
Setup is fast and easy with a USB connection to your PC and our Windows software. Acromag’s Agility™ mobile app enables configuration on an Android smart phone or tablet. Software simplifies I/O range scaling, calibration, and advanced signal processing capabilities.
These rugged instruments withstand harsh industrial environments to operate reliably across a wide temperature range with very low drift. They feature high immunity to RFI, EMI, ESD, and EFT, plus low radiated emissions.
Performance Specifications
IMPORTANT: To prevent ground loop error between a grounded PC and a grounded input signal, Acromag strongly recommends use of a USB isolator like Acromag’s USB-Isolator when configuring a SP330 Series transmitter.
USB Interface:
USB Connector: USB Mini-B type socket, 5-pin. 5.0 meters cable length max. No driver required, uses Windows HID drivers.
USB Data Rate: 12Mbps. USB v1.1 and 2.0 compatible
USB Transient Protection: Transient voltage suppression on power and data lines
Input (Passive)
Default Configuration/Calibration:
Input: TC J, -210 to 760°C, med. filter, break: up
Output: 4 to 20mA
Input Ranges and Accuracy:
Input Range Accuracy*
TC J -210 to 760°C (-346 to 1400°F) ±0.5°C
TC K -200 to 1372°C (-328 to 2502°F) ±0.5°C
TC T -260 to 400°C (-436 to 752°F) ±0.5°C
TC R -50 to 1768°C (-58 to 3214°F) ±1.0°C
TC S -50 to 1768°C (-58 to 3214°F) ±1.0°C
TC E -200 to 1000°C (-328 to 1832°F) ±0.5°C
TC B 260 to 1820°C (500 to 3308°F) ±1.0°C
TC N -230 to 1300°C (-382 to 2372°F) ±1.0°C
mV -100 to 100mV ±0.1mV
*Error includes the effects of repeatability, terminal point conformity, and linearization (but not CJC error).
Thermocouple Reference (Cold Junction Compensation): ±0.2°C typical, ±0.5°C maximum at 25°C
Ambient Temperature Effect: Better than ±80ppm/°C (±0.008%/°C)
Scaling Adjust: 0 to 95% of range, typical
Full Scale: 5 to 100% of full scale range, typical
Lead Break (Sensor Burnout) Detection: Upscale/downscale ±5% full scale range typical
Input Over-Voltage Protection: Bipolar Transient Voltage Suppressers (TVS), 5.6V clamp level typical.
Resolution:
milliVolt input: 0.0025% (1 part in 40,000)
Thermocouple input: 0.1°C
Input Impedance:
Current input: 24.9 ohms
Voltage input: 15M ohms
Noise Rejection (with High Filter):
Normal mode @ 60Hz: >80dB
Common mode @ 60Hz: >134dB
Output (Two Signals, Active)
Output Range:
Range Over-Range Resolution
±10V ±10.5V 1 part in 62415
±5V ±5.25V 1 part in 31208
0 to 10V –0.5527 to +10.5V 1 part in 59240
0 to 5V –0.27634 to +5.25V 1 part in 60262
0 to 20mA –1.1054 to 21mA 1 part in 58596
4 to 20mA –1.1054 to 21mA 1 part in 46877
Output Load:
Voltage output: 1K ohms minimum
Current output: 0-550 ohms
Output Response Time (for step input change):
Time to reach 98% of final output value (typical)
No filtering: 14 milliseconds
Low filter: 41 milliseconds
Medium filter: 137 milliseconds
High filter: 1141 milliseconds
Output Ripple: Less than ±0.1% of output span
Environmental
Operating temperature: -40 to 75°C (-40° to 167°F)
Storage temperature: -40 to 85°C (-40 to 185°F)
Relative humidity: 5 to 95% non-condensing
Power Requirement: 6-32V DC external supply, 1.5W max
Isolation: 1500V AC peak. 250V AC (354V DC) continuous between input, output, and power circuits.
Shock and Vibration Immunity:
Vibration: 4g, per IEC 60068-2-64
Shock: 25g, per IEC 60068-2-27
Electromagnetic Compatibility (EMC) Compliance:
Radiated Emissions: BS EN 61000-6-4, CISPR 16
RFI: BS EN 61000-6-2, IEC 61000-4-3
Conducted RFI: BS EN 61000-6-2, IEC 61000-4-6
ESD: BS EN 61000-6-2, IEC 61000-4-2
EFT: BS EN 61000-6-2, IEC 61000-4-4
Surge Immunity: BS EN 61000-6-2, IEC 61000-4-5
Approvals:
CE compliant. Designed for UL/cUL Class I Division 2 Groups ABCD, ATEX / IECEx Zone 2.
Ex II 3 G Ex nA IIC T4 Gc -40°C ≤ Ta ≤ +80°C
Physical
General: General-purpose enclosure designed for mounting on 35mm “T-type” DIN rail.
Case Material: Self-extinguishing polyamide, UL94 V-0 rated, color light gray. General-purpose NEMA Type 1 enclosure.
I/O Connectors: Removable plug-in terminal blocks rated for 12A/250V; AWG #26-12, stranded or solid copper wire.
Dimensions: 17.5 x 114.5 x 99.0 mm (0.69 x 4.51 x 3.90 inches)
Shipping Weight: 0.22 kg (0.5 pounds) packed
